Trump Begins Term with Historic Low Approval Ratings
President Trump's approval ratings at the start of his second term are historically low, with Gallup reporting a 47% approval and 48% disapproval, marking him as the only president since 1953 with sub-50% initial ratings. Emerson College Polling shows similar trends with a 49% approval, albeit with a notable increase in the percentage of those who believe the country is heading in the right direction. Reuters/Ispos reports a slight decline to 45% approval following a week of executive orders, highlighting divisions over Trump's policies, particularly immigration and diversity initiatives. Compared to former presidents, Trump's ratings are significantly lower, with predecessors like Biden and Reagan entering office with over 50% approval ratings. Despite these numbers, Trump maintains strong support from Republicans but faces significant disapproval from Democrats and mixed views from independents.
